INDY'S ONLY COMMUNITY RADIO STATION EMERGES INTO PUBLIC EYE WITH FUNDRAISER

February 29th event at Radio Radio will engage the community to celebrate, support and participate in 91.9 WITT Community Radio for Central Indiana.

February 29th, leap year, will not be like any other day. It's the official kick-off of an outreach and fundraising campaign to build on a 15-year journey to get 91.9 WITT Community Radio to Central Indiana.

Fifteen years ago WITT's founders began a slow and steady process to obtain a license from the FCC for a community radio station in Central Indiana. Since the issuance by the FCC of a Construction Permit for 91.9 FM on May 31, 2007, the movement has expanded. WITT was generously donated a transmitter by Radio One and began a fundraising campaign to acquire the final state-of-the-art equipment that WITT will use on air.

WITT's mission is to provide unparalleled levels of access to the studio, which sets it apart from any other radio station in Central Indiana. The full-powered community radio station, slated to air in the summer of 2008 at their headquarters in Zionsville, will give individuals from all age groups and cultural backgrounds an opportunity to develop their creative talents on radio. The station will offer an adventurous mix of music, local issues coverage, live performing arts broadcasts, national and international broadcasts, radio theatre, storytelling, children and teen's programming, and more.

On Friday, February 29th, at Radio Radio in Fountain Square, local musicians, artists, businesses and community members will celebrate and demonstrate their financial support for 91.9 WITT Community Radio. The evening will feature performances by Mudkids (hip-hop), Kate Lamont & Blueprintmusic (Americana), The Philosophy (hip-hop), Blackberry Jam featuring Jumbo Shrimp (funk/soul) and Sarah Grain (folk/jazz). Doors open at 8:00 pm, and the cost is $7. All proceeds will go directly to 91.9 WITT. Tickets are available at Indy CD and Vinyl, Luna Music, Missing Link Records, Vibes and online at www.brownpapertickets.com. MC will be provided by IndyMojo.com

Event attendees will also be able to bid on donated silent auction and raffle items that will benefit WITT. Items will include concert tickets from Live Nation, a wellness and massage package from Healing Arts Indy, diverse local music and merchandise from Audio Reconnaissance and local artists, a Made in Indiana food basket from Two Cookin' Sisters, portrait sessions with Crowe's Eye Photography, a 1" caliper shade tree from Keep Indianapolis Beautiful, Inc., a coffee package from Earth House Coffee Shop, a studio session with Snapjoint Studios, gift certificates to Missing Link Records, and more!

Event organizers are also interested in capturing information from attendees on ways in which they envision themselves being involved in WITT. "WITT will be staffed primarily by volunteers who will have the opportunity to share their interests and areas of expertise," says Jim Walsh, WITT Board member. "And until we get on the air, we need lots of volunteers to help launch the station."
